I just tore into a 100 series i recently picked up and am having trouble removing the original water-pump gasket. Does anyone here have any tricks for removing stubborn gasket. It was the original 21 year old gasket and apparently had a self sealing leak at one point as was evident by the giant dried coolant plug that had formed over the oil pump.

I’ve tried the usual red scubbie and razor blade combo, but am 4 hours in to carefully trying to remove this stuff and still have a bit more to go in a couple spots. Has anyone tried anything like a magic eraser with success?
